The levy estimator on the Wood County auditor’s website is updated for the March 19 ballot.
The website is auditor.co.wood.oh.us.
“The levy estimator is a valuable tool to inform voters of the impact on their taxes of upcoming levies,” said auditor Matthew Oestreich.
Property owners can search on the website for their parcel and then click on the levy estimator. Users can then view the current tax amount on their parcel generated by each levy, the new tax amount if passed, and the difference based on the current year's tax value.
The website also lists the authority proposing the levy, the use of the levy, the type of levy (renewal, replacement, bond, etc.), the proposed mills, and the number of years the proposed levy will remain in effect.
There are three property tax levies on the March 19 Wood County ballot: Way Public Library, Anthony Wayne schools, and Perrysburg schools.
